About Valemount Pines Golf Club and RV Park

Valemount Pines Golf Club and RV Park offers a unique blend of golf and camping experiences amidst breathtaking mountain views. The club features a 9-hole golf course and a variety of camping options, including full-service, half-service, and no-service sites. In summary

Valemount Pines Golf Club and RV Park is praised for its scenic setting amidst mountain ranges, well-maintained golf course, and accommodating staff, making it an attractive spot for both golfing and camping enthusiasts. The RV park offers clean facilities, spacious sites, and full hookups, with the added benefit of good Wi-Fi. While the majority of feedback is positive, some visitors have noted issues with course maintenance and booking management, as well as occasional mosquito problems.

Valemount Pines Golf & RV Park is a scenic, dual-purpose spot that blends relaxed camping with mountain golf. The 9-hole course is beginner-friendly but offers variety with alternate tee boxes for a full 18-hole experience. The RV park has full hookups, grassy sites, and good Wi-Fi (including Starlink), plus showers, laundry, and pet-friendly policies. It’s quiet, clean, and surrounded by the Rocky, Monashee, and Cariboo ranges — views in every direction. Rates are fair, though some recent reviews mention price hikes for unserviced sites.
